Cane Bolt & Chain Latch: Product Design for a USA Hardware Brand

Barn door hardware that had to look old and work new
Our client makes premium hardware for horse barns: cane bolts and chain latches sold to a market that values a hand-forged look but expects modern manufacturing tolerances and consistent quality across every unit.
The brief called for two products that read as vintage ironwork on the shelf but are designed, tooled, and QC-checked like modern hardware, with a finish that survives years outdoors on a working barn.

Concept direction rooted in real hardware
We studied original hand-forged barn hardware for proportion and surface language, then translated that into a design that could be cast and finished at volume.
Both products shared the same design vocabulary from the first sketch, so they would sit together convincingly on a shelf.


Product design for consistent manufacture
Every surface that reads as "hand-forged" is actually a controlled, repeatable feature in the CAD model, so the look holds up across a full production run, not just the first sample.
Mating tolerances between the bolt, catch, and mounting hardware were engineered for a reliable fit on real barn doors, which are rarely perfectly square.
Functional prototyping on real doors
Prototypes were mounted and operated on actual barn doors, not just tested on the bench, to catch fit and operation issues a lab test would miss.
Coating and finish samples were weathered to check how the look would hold up outdoors over time.


Handoff to production
Manufacture-ready files, finish specifications, and a QC checklist were delivered so production quality matched the approved prototype, unit after unit.
